The Navigators illustrate this point using the image of the human hand: First, getting a grip on God’s Word requires the four fingers of hearing it, reading it, studying it, and memorizing it. But the thumb that strengthens the grip is meditation. Once we have a grip on the Bible, our feet go into action, putting into practice what we’re learning.
